    Shai,

    Few things you can do:

    - Check network and ports success connectivity (telnet from robot where vmware probe is deployed to the requested vCenter); Check in vCenter config which ports are set:



    - Check and confirm the user is able to connect to Vcenter (Connect with requested account via web browser.
    - Check also: https://ca-broadcom.wolkenservicedesk.com/external/article?articleId=35071
    - Set probe log level higher and review. VMware probe log should also contain details where is failing.
